PLASTINUM Injection Moulding Inerting

Inerting cavities to increase quality and productivity

PLASTINUM® Injection Moulding Inerting is an innovative method to enhance the quality and productivity of injection moulding processes in general and gas injection moulding in particular.

It does this by purging cavities with an inert gas prior to polymer injection. In the gas injection moulding process, this suppresses the formation of undesirable oxides, which lead to injector clogging, high scrap rates and lengthy downtime in the case of certain polymers (e.g. PC, ABS and PA).

PLASTINUM Injection Moulding Inerting thus reduces downtime as a result of contamination caused by oxidation and increases process stability.
